W dniu 29 listopada 2009 21:09 użytkownik Rafał Miłecki <zajec5@gmail.com> napisał: > So I think we have to register every device and just keep symlink > /sys/class/backlight/display_name pointing best device. We could > register devices in > 1) /sys/class/backlight/.devicename (hidden) > 2) some /sys/class/internal-usage/devicename > > Do you agree on this?
Please, see attached patch. TODO: 1) Add METHOD (enum { ACPI, GPU, PLATFORM} ) as backlight_device_register parameter 2) Add display name as backlight_device_register parameter 3) Use given METHODs in backlight_best_device 4) Fix symlinks to be created in /sys/class/backlight/ instead of /sys/dev/char/ (how?!)
What about proposed solution?
